The hypothesis was tested that CV syllables (10 different consonants but the same vowel /?/) would show different evoked potential latencies and amplitudes. Differences were found which were dichotomised between plosives and other consonants. Although one difference between these two groups of consonants is the duration of that consonant, this duration difference did not adequately explain the prolonged evoked potential latencies and the reduced amplitudes for the non-plosives. However, no differences were found within the group of non-plosives, although they varied in consonant duration. It was suggested that N1 latency and amplitude reflected processing time at an early stage of analysis of both speech and non-speech stimuli. The results show that consunants of long duration are perceived later than plosives, but well before the onset of the vowel. 相似文献

Lateralization of verbal processing is frequently studied with the dichotic listening technique, yielding a so called right ear advantage (REA) to consonant-vowel (CV) syllables. However, little is known about how background noise affects the REA. To address this issue, we presented CV-syllables either in silence or with traffic background noise vs. 'babble'. Both 'babble' and traffic noise resulted in a smaller REA compared to the silent condition. The traffic noise, moreover, had a significantly greater negative effect on the REA than the 'babble', caused both by a decreased right ear response as well as an increased left ear response. The results are discussed in terms of alertness and attentional factors. 相似文献

It has previously been shown that the right ear advantage in dichotic listening to consonant-vowel syllables is affected if a background noise is presented at the same time as the dichotic stimuli. What is not known is, however, if there is also an effect of varying the intensity level of the background noise. We therefore presented conversation or traffic noise background noise simultaneously with the dichotic syllable stimuli to healthy adult subjects. The intensity of the background noises varied between 50-65 dB in steps of 5 dB. The results showed that the right ear correct reports decreased, while left ear correct reports increased as a consequence of increasing background noise intensity. The effects were also stronger for the right ear, and for the traffic background noise condition, particularly at the two highest intensity levels. The results are discussed in terms of alertness and attentional mechanisms. 相似文献

Second and fifth-grade and college-age subjects made similarity judgments on sets of three words that required attention to orthographic, phonetic, or semantic information. Accuracy and speed increased with age. Even the youngest subjects were able to perform the task of selecting a given feature of a word reasonably well. Differences in difficulty among the three tasks decreased with age, suggesting a developmental change (primarily between second and fifth grade) toward facility in extracting phonetic and semantic information from words. The presence of confusable, potentially relevant information had detrimental effects overall which decreased with age and varied with the type of task and type of distractor. For all ages, performance was better when all trials of a particular task were blocked together than when trials of the three tasks were randomly ordered. 相似文献

Although many individual speech contrasts pairs have been studied within the cross-language literature, no one has created a comprehensive and systematic set of such stimuli. This article justifies and details an extensive set of contrast pairs for Mandarin Chinese and American English. The stimuli consist of 180 pairs of CVC syllables recorded in two tokens each (720 syllables total). Between each CVC pair, two of the segments are identical, whereas the third differs in that a segment drawn from a "native" phonetic category (either Mandarin, English, or both) is partnered with a segment drawn from a "foreign" phonetic category (nonnative to Mandarin, English, or both). Each contrast pair differs by a minimal phonetic amount and constitutes a meaningful contrast among the world's languages (as cataloged in the UCLA Phonological Segment Inventory Database of 451 languages). The entire collection of phonetic differences envelops Mandarin and English phonetic spaces and generates a range of phonetic discriminability. Contrastive segments are balanced through all possible syllable positions, with noncontrastive segments being filled in with other "foreign" segments. Although intended to measure phonetic perceptual sensitivity among adult speakers of the two languages, these stimuli are offered here to all for similar or for altogether unrelated investigations. 相似文献

A class of selective attention models often applied to speech perception is used to study effects of training on the perception of an unfamiliar phonetic contrast. Attention-to-dimension (A2D) models of perceptual learning assume that the dimensions that structure listeners' perceptual space are constant and that learning involves only the reweighting of existing dimensions to emphasize or de-emphasize different sensory dimensions. Multidimensional scaling is used to identify the acoustic-phonetic dimensions listeners use before and after training to recognize the 3 classes of Korean stop consonants. Results suggest that A2D models can account for some observed restructuring of listeners' perceptual space, but listeners also show evidence of directing attention to a previously unattended dimension of phonetic contrast. 相似文献

In two studies we investigated the way in which the components of speaking rate, articulation rate and pause rate, combine to influence processing of the silence-duration cue for the voicing distinction in medial stop consonants. First, we replicated the finding that the articulation rate of a carrier sentence, that is, the rate at which the speech itself is produced, influences how the duration information is used to assign voicing values. Second, and more importantly, the assignment of voicing values was also influenced by the pause rate of the sentence. Thus, the listener adjusts for both articulation rate and pause rate when processing the phonetically relevant information. Finally, the two rate components did not function in an equivalent manner, since changes in articulation rate had considerably more effect on phonetic judgments than did changes in pause rate. Alternative explanations fo the relative weighting of the two variables are discussed. 相似文献

Research shows abnormal function of the pre-frontal cortex in Attention Deficit Hyperactivity Disorder (ADHD). This cortex is involved in the control of executive functions related to planning and execution of goal-oriented strategies, working memory, inhibitions, cognitive flexibility, and selective attention. Selective attention involves focus on the target stimulus, ignoring competing distractions. The Stroop Test (Stroop, 1935) is usually used to evaluate selective attention. This study investigated whether children with ADHD could exhibit modified performance in the Stroop Test. Using a computerized version of this test (Capovilla, Montiel, Macedo, & Charin, 2005), the study compared the reaction times (RTs) of 62 Brazilian children, between 8 and 12 years of age, 31 of whom were diagnosed with ADHD and sent to psychiatric clinics, and 31 without ADHD studying in regular schools. All children with ADHD satisfied the criteria of the DSM-IV-TR and were evaluated with the Conners Abbreviated Questionnaire (Goyette, Conners, & Ulrich, 1978), completed by parents and teachers. The results revealed that children with ADHD exhibit greater interference in RT than children without ADHD. This corroborated the hypothesis that children with ADHD exhibit a deficit in selective attention, consisting in augmented RTs, as measured by the Computerized Stroop Test. 相似文献

The effect of spatial attention on the detectability of gratings of different spatial frequency was measured using a probe technique. Three experiments are reported in which the detectability of full-field probe gratings was measured while subjects analyzed stimuli presented in either the central or the peripheral visual field. Selective attention to peripheral stimuli produced a facilitation at low frequencies and a decrement at high frequencies. These effects disappeared under forced-choice presentation. 相似文献

Summary It is argued that at least three modes of information processing should be distinguished: (1) sensory preprocessing; (2) activation and inhibition of knowledge structures, which run parallel and are unlimited in terms of capacity; (3) activated knowledge structures are used to make behavioral decisions. Decision processes are assumed to be sequentially organized because at any moment only one unit of the activated knowledge can be taken into account. Selective attention mainly refers to the third mode of processing. In this paper, potential rules are investigated that may determine what part of the activated knowledge influences making decisions about behavior. An intuitively plausible speculation about a rule of this kind is that activated knowledge is taken into account in the order of its activation level. Certain phenomena in selective attention are related to the operation of the rule, and some data are presented that seem to favor the validity of the rule's operation in the processing of multi-element visual displays. 相似文献

Visual evoked potentials (VEPs) were recorded to sequences of flashes delivered to the right and left visual fields while subjects responded promptly to designated stimuli in one field at a time (focused attention), in both fields at once (divided attention), or to neither field (passive). Three stimulus schedules were used: the first was a replication of a previous study (Eason, Harter, & White, 1969) where left- and right-field flashes were delivered quasi-independently, while in the other two the flashes were delivered to the two fields in random order (Bernoulli sequence). VEPs to attended-field stimuli were enhanced at both occipital (O2) and central (Cz) recording sites under all stimulus sequences, but different components were affected at the two scalp sites. It was suggested that the VEP at O2 may reflect modality-specific processing events, while the response at Cz, like its auditory homologue, may index more general aspects of selective attention. 相似文献

The present research investigated the extent to which the stereotype that young Black men are threatening and dangerous has become so robust and ingrained in the collective American unconscious that Black men now capture attention, much like evolved threats such as spiders and snakes. Specifically, using a dot-probe detection paradigm, White participants revealed biased attention toward Black faces relative to White faces (Study 1). Because the faces were presented only briefly (30-ms), the bias is thought to reflect the early engagement of attention. The attentional bias was eliminated, however, when the faces displayed averted eye-gaze (Study 2). That is, when the threat communicated by the Black faces was attenuated by a relevant, competing socio-emotional cue—in this case, averted eye-gaze—they no longer captured perceivers’ attention. Broader implications for social cognition, as well as public policies that reify these prevailing perceptions of young Black men are discussed. 相似文献

Young (n = 30), middle-aged (n = 32), and old (n = 28) adults repeated (shadowed) words presented to the left ear at 60 words per minute with and without distracter words presented to the other ear. Dichotic shadowing error rate increased with age. An attempt to eliminate the age effect by adjusting for age differences in monaural shadowing errors, fluid intelligence, and pure-tone hearing loss did not succeed. When the analyses were confined to subjects who made no monaural shadowing errors, dichotic shadowing errors still increased linearly with age. These results showed that there are selective-attention deficits in older adults that cannot be accounted for by the uncertainty of the target location. 相似文献

Jonides (1980, p. 111) suggested a model to account for shifts of spatial attention in visual search tasks with less than 100% cue validity. This two-stage probability matching model was subsequently tested by Jonides (1983). Reaction time distribution characteristics indeed provided some support for the model. In the present paper the relevant data presented in Jonides (1980, 1981, 1983) are further analysed. The results of this analysis strongly support the probability matching hypothesis. Probability matching is apparently a very important strategic characteristic of visual spatial attention that deserves much more study. 相似文献

The possibility that perceptual configuration of stimulus elements impairs the ability to attend selectively to individual elements was tested with two-element stimuli, constructed by placing two curved lines in close proximity. Ss rapidly classified series of these stimuli which could differ on both elements or on only one with the second held constant. It was hypothesized that if the two elements formed a configuration, then Ss should have difficulty attending selectively to the element relevant for classification while filtering information from the other element. This result was obtained in one experiment with both stimulus elements oriented vertically, and it is concluded that these stimuli were perceived as unanalyzed, nominally related shapes. In another experiment, with one stimulus element oriented horizontally, selective attention to the relevant element was possible. 相似文献

Proportion compatible manipulations are often used to index strategic processes in selective attention tasks. Here, a subtle confound in proportion compatible manipulations is considered. Specifically, as the proportion of compatible trials increases, the ratio of complete repetitions and complete alternations to partial repetitions increases on compatible trials but decreases on incompatible trials. This confound is demonstrated to lead to an overestimation in the magnitude of the proportion compatible effect in the context of both a Stroop and a Simon task. Implications for previous research and directions for future research using proportion compatible manipulations are discussed. 相似文献

Several classes of neurotransmitters exert modulatory effects on a broad and diverse population of neurons throughout the brain. Some of these neuromodulators, especially acetylcholine and dopamine, have long been implicated in the neural control of selective attention. We review recent evidence and evolving ideas about the importance of these neuromodulatory systems in attention, particularly visual selective attention. We conclude that, although our understanding of their role in the neural circuitry of selective attention remains rudimentary, recent research has begun to suggest unique contributions of neuromodulators to different forms of attention, such as bottom-up and top-down attention. 相似文献
